Abstract

The invention provides methods for identifying a HLA-B*0702-restricted cryptic epitope in an antigen, as well as methods for increasing the immunogenicity of HLA-B*0702-restricted cryptic epitopes. The HLA-B*0702-restricted cryptic epitopes and their cognate immunogenic epitopes are useful for stimulating an immune reaction against the cryptic epitopes in a subject. Accordingly, the invention further provides pharmaceutical compositions comprising a HLA-B*0702-restricted cryptic epitope or a cognate immunogenic epitope thereof, and vaccination kits comprising such epitopes. The novel materials of the invention are particularly useful for efficiently treating patients having an HLA-B*0702 phenotype.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 - 20 . (canceled) 
     
     
         21 . An immunogenic HLA-B*0702-restricted epitope having the sequence APRRLVQLL (SEQ ID NO: 5). 
     
     
         22 . A chimeric polypeptide, comprising the peptide DPRRLVQLL (SEQ ID NO: 1) and one, two or more HLA-B*0702-restricted cryptic epitopes selected from the group consisting of GPKHSDCLA (SEQ ID NO: 4), SPKANKEIL (SEQ ID NO: 3), APRSPLAPS (SEQ ID NO: 2), and DPRRLVQLL (SEQ ID NO: 1). 
     
     
         23 . A chimeric polypeptide, comprising SEQ ID No: 5 and one, two or more immunogenic HLA-B*0702-restricted epitopes selected from the group consisting of APKHSDCLA (SEQ ID NO: 8), APKANKEIL (SEQ ID NO: 7), APRSPLAPL (SEQ ID NO: 6), and APRRLVQLL (SEQ ID NO: 5). 
     
     
         24 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ising at least, as an active principle, an immunogenic HLA-B*0702-restricted epitope polypeptide according to  claim 21 . 
     
     
         25 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ising at least, as an active principle, a chimeric polypeptide according to  claim 22 . 
     
     
         26 . A pharmaceutical composition comprising at least, as an active principle, a chimeric polypeptide according to  claim 23 . 
     
     
         27 . The pharmaceutical composition of any one of  claims 24  to  26 , which is a vaccine. 
     
     
         28 . A kit of parts comprising, in separate formulations, a first chimeric polypeptide according to  claim 22 , and a second chimeric polypeptide according to  claim 23 . 
     
     
         29 . The kit according to  claim 28 , which is a vaccination kit, wherein said first and second chimeric polypeptides are in separate vaccination doses. 
     
     
         30 . The vaccination kit according to  claim 29 , which comprises 2 or 3 doses of second chimeric polypeptide, and 3, 4, 5, 6 or up to 50 doses of first chimeric polypeptide. 
     
     
         31 . The vaccination kit according to  claim 29 , wherein each dose comprises 1 to 20 mg of chimeric polypeptide. 
     
     
         32 . The vaccination kit according to  claim 29 , wherein the vaccination doses are formulated for subcutaneous injection. 
     
     
         33 . A kit of parts comprising, in separate formulations, a chimeric polypeptide according to  claim 22  and an immunogenic peptide according to  claim 21 . 
     
     
         34 . The kit according to  claim 33 , which is a vaccination kit, wherein said chimeric polypeptide and immunogenic peptide are in separate vaccination doses. 
     
     
         35 . The vaccination kit according to  claim 33 , which comprises 2 or 3 doses of immunogenic peptide, and 3, 4, 5, 6 or up to 50 doses of chimeric polypeptide. 
     
     
         36 . The vaccination kit according to  claim 35 , wherein each dose comprises 1 to 20 mg of chimeric polypeptide or of immunogenic peptide. 
     
     
         37 . The vaccination kit according to  claim 33 , wherein the vaccination doses are formulated for subcutaneous injection.
